Vulnerability in Tandoor Recipes
CVE-2026-35488
Tandoor Recipes is an application for managing recipes, planning meals, and building shopping lists. Prior to 2.6.4, RecipeBookViewSet and RecipeBookEntryViewSet use CustomIsShared as an alternative permission class, but CustomIsShared.has…
EPSS: 0.004 (30.1th percentile) — read the EPSS interpretation.
CVSS v3 metric
CVSS v3 base score 8.1 (High). Vector: C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:L/UI:N/S:U/C:N/I:H/A:H.
Affected products
- Tandoor Recipes
- Tandoorrecipes Recipes — versions < 2.6.4
